The modulus of elasticity (E) of TMT (Thermo-Mechanically Treated) bars typically ranges from 200 GPa to 210 GPa (Gigapascals). This property indicates the material's ability to deform elastically when subjected to stress. The precise value can vary slightly depending on the specific grade and manufacturing process of the TMT bar.
Density = mass/volumeThe unit weight of steel is 7850 kg/m3volume of bar = (πd2/4)*Lhence mass = ((πd2/4)*L)*7850= ((3.14 *d2/4)*1)*7850 for unit length= 0.785*d2*7850= 6162.25 d2 if d is in metersor d2 /162 if d is in mm.By putting the value of diameter of rod, you can calculate the unit weight of any size tmt bar.
